
At only 21 years of age Matt Eskandari’s short film “The Taken” won the award for Best Student Film at the renowned horror film festival "Screamfest". This caught the attention of Steven Spielberg and Mark Burnett who casted Matt for the 2007 reality filmmaker competition series "On The Lot". He eventually directed the independent hit "12 Feet Deep" which led him to work on three movies starring Bruce Willis, two of which were released in 2020. His latest Hard Kill is available on Netflix.

Tim Iacofano has produced countless TV episodes from Netflix’s "Jessica Jones" to Fox's counter terrorism drama "24" starring Kiefer Sutherland. Tim dives deeper into the role of a producer and what it takes to bring a screenplay to life. Learn how he once got two F1-6 Fighter Jets and the Marine Corps to rescue Jack Bauer.
You can catch his latest series “Outer Banks” on Netflix where he served as co-executive producer.

Credited with 129 Actor roles on IMDb, Canadian Van Helsing star Aleks Paunovic keeps busy. He joins me for an engaging conversation about his upbringing in Winnipeg, Manitoba, shares incredibly valuable tips for anyone finding themselves in an audition room and tells the story of how Jason Momoa convinced him to take a role on the Apple TV+ hit series See.
You can currently catch him on TNT’s Snowpiercer opposite Jennifer Connelly.

In this episode I sat down with comedian Maz Jobrani from his home in Los Angeles California. An Iranian immigrant who moved here at the age of six and followed his passion which eventually led him to gigs in major films like Friday After Next and Sydney Pollock’s The Interpreter. We spoke about his movie roles and how he made a name for himself in standup comedy as part of the Axis of Evil Comedy tour. You can watch his latest comedy standup called “Immigrant” on Netflix.

Former NBC and ABC News International Producer and sound man Louis Molina talks about covering dangerous assignments over the course of his decade long career.
Topics include:
Earthquake in Nicaragua, civil war in El Salvador, Fidel Castro in Cuba, being kidnapped in Haiti, the Colombian drug war and the Falklands war.
